What stays connected in every trade

Four steps, one record. AI helps at each step; a person on your team makes each decision.

  1. Intake

    The AI agent answers calls and chat, captures the details you configure, and books into your availability.

    Who decides: Your office reviews every booked job.

  2. Schedule and dispatch

    One board for planned work and new calls, a live map, and recommendations that explain their reasons.

    Who decides: Your dispatcher applies every assignment.

  3. Quote

    Labor and materials from your pricebook, with Good, Better, Best options when a choice helps.

    Who decides: Your technician sets the scope and your prices apply.

  4. Invoice and payment

    The accepted option becomes the invoice, sent with an online payment link and tracked until paid.

    Who decides: Your team decides what is sent and when.

Questions from multi-trade shops

Is Tradecraft a different product for each trade?

No. It is one platform. The trade pages show the same system through the workflows each trade runs most often: HVAC installs alongside emergency calls, plumbing service calls that reshape the day, and electrical scope changes that have to reach the invoice. You configure what the AI agent asks, your pricebook, and your schedule for your own business.

We do more than one trade. Which page should we read?

Read the page closest to your busiest workflow, then skim the others. Multi-trade shops use the same schedule board, quotes, and invoices for every job type. Technician skills help the dispatch copilot recommend the right person for each kind of call.

What does it cost, and does the price change with headcount?

Shop is $199 per month and Business is $399 per month, both billed monthly, with unlimited technicians. You pay for office seats, 3 on Shop and 10 on Business, and each plan includes a pool of AI credits. AI usage beyond the pool is metered as additional usage, and card processing fees apply to online payments.

Does Tradecraft replace our estimating, design, or compliance tools?

No. Tradecraft runs the business side of the work: calls, scheduling, dispatch, quotes, invoices, documents, and payments. Load calculations, plan takeoff, design, permits, and inspections stay with the tools and people you already use for them.
